
A good handyman's bench will have three attributes: a large work surface, lots of handy storage, and very sturdy construction. This bench is a winner on all three counts.
The laminated MDF work surface is heavy and dead solid, the mortise and tenon joinery in the base will stand up to just about anything, and with the half shelf below and the optional drawers and top shelf, you've got ample storage space within easy reach.
CONSTRUCTION: The Handyman's Bench is 72" wide x 30" deep x 35-3/4" high (work surface). The base is constructed of 2 x 4s and 2 x 6s using primarily through mortise and tenon drawbore joinery. The benchtop is three layers of 3/4" MDF with a pine edging strip all around.
This project was originally published in Workbench, Vol. 5, No. 35.
